Description
A highly appealing, modern urban barn conversion in a delightful neighbourhood. The well thought through, flexible accommodation has generously proportioned high ceilinged rooms and period features, and comprises a lounge, open-plan kitchen diner, downstairs WC, three bedrooms, one with en-suite shower room, and a family bathroom. The property also benefits from an allocated parking space, as well as a storage locker, perfect for storing bikes.
The property is presented to a high standard with a contemporary feel throughout and is set in lovely mature managed gardens amongst other similar mews-style properties around a quadrangle. It benefits from a beautiful location, yet with the advantage of being close to major road, rail, and air links plus the added benefits of quality amenities and schools very close by.

Setting
Van Buren Place is located on the edge of the Clyst Heath development. The executive-style barn conversion comprises a number of stylish individual dwellings around a beautiful lawned courtyard. Open parkland can be found adjacent to the development.
